Panaji: In line with the Digital India mission, Goa has recently launched the “Sarvottam Seva Yojana” scheme to recognize and support Village Level Entrepreneurs (VLEs) who deliver essential government services directly to citizens through CSCs (Common Service Centers).
This initiative aims to commend VLEs for their exceptional service and commitment. Under this scheme, the Department of Information Technology, Electronics and Communications, Government of Goa will recognize CSC-VLE entrepreneurs based on their performance and the number of government service transactions they handle.
CSC-VLEs who process an average of over 200 government service transactions per quarter will be awarded with the “Sarvottam Seva Puraskar” along with a quarterly remuneration of Rs. 15,000. The top 5 CSC-VLE entrepreneurs from each taluka will be eligible for these awards.
The CSC-VLEs play a vital role in creating jobs in rural areas, directly boosting Goa’s economic growth.
The ‘Sarvottam Seva Yojana Scheme’ underlines Goa’s proactive approach in harnessing technology to enhance governance and citizen welfare.
